India’s data protection regime is no longer just a developing area of law. With the Digital Personal Data Protection Act, 2023, lawyers, law students, compliance professionals, consultants, start-ups, companies and digital platforms now need a clear understanding of privacy rights, data fiduciary obligations, consent architecture, privacy notices, DSAR workflows, DPIA, breach response, compliance documentation and regulatory enforcement.

Why Learn DPDP Act Now?
The DPDP Act, 2023 is reshaping the way personal data is collected, processed, stored, shared and protected in India. Organisations will increasingly need legal professionals who can understand the law and translate it into notices, consent flows, policies, workflows, risk assessments, breach response and compliance systems.
